Common Methods of Alcohol Testing

  • Breathalyzer
  • Blood tests
  • Saliva tests
  • Urine tests

Breathalyzer - Measures blood alcohol concentration via breath.

Blood tests - Provides precise measurement of alcohol content.

Saliva tests - Detects recent use of alcohol.

Urine tests - Identifies alcohol metabolites in the body.

Fingernail Drug Testing Services

Fingernail drug testing in Yerkes, Kentucky is a valuable method for detecting drug use over extended periods. After drugs are ingested, they circulate in the bloodstream and get incorporated into nail growth. The testing captures a window of several months, proving useful in various investigative contexts.

Learn More

What is the Detection Window for Fingernail Drug Tests

  • Fingernails: Can retain drug markers for 3-6 months
  • Toenails: May hold evidence for up to a year

Common Types of Occupational Health Tests

  • Fitness for duty exams: Evaluates if employees can safely perform their job duties.
  • Respirator Fit Testing: Ensures respirators are correctly fitted for worker safety.
  • Pulmonary Function Tests (PFT’s): Assesses lung function to detect respiratory issues.
  • Tuberculosis (TB): Detects presence of TB infection in high-risk environments.
  • Vision: Checks eyesight to ensure ability to perform visually demanding tasks.
  • Audiometric: Evaluates hearing ability to avoid hearing loss risks.

If an initial screen is not negative, the sample goes through confirmatory testing using more specific analytical methods. Final results are not reported until confirmation is complete to ensure accuracy and defensibility.
Yes. Accredited Drug Testing offers on-site/mobile collections for employers. Mobile collections reduce employee downtime, are useful for job sites and remote work locations, and are critical for immediate post-incident or reasonable suspicion situations.
Common specimen types include urine, hair, saliva/oral fluid, and breath (for alcohol). Each method supports different needs: urine is widely used for workplace testing, hair provides a longer detection history, saliva/oral fluid can capture more recent use, and breath alcohol testing measures current alcohol concentration.
